发明名称 Method for vessel enhancement and segmentation in 3-D volume data
摘要 A method is disclosed for the segmented representation of vessel-like structures of an object under examination, on the basis of tomographic data, wherein a three-dimensional tomographic volume data record of the object under examination is generated and a segmentation is carried out which enhances the vessel-like structures in the representation of the tomographic data. According to an embodiment of the invention, for each voxel, the probability with which the voxel is located in a vessel structure is determined from the environmental data of the voxel with the aid of a vessel-specific filter of a spatial dimension which corresponds to the tomographic volume data record, on the basis of Gaussian functions, and these determined probabilities are additionally used as criterion for the presence of a vessel in the segmentation process for the representation of vessel structures. An embodiment of the invention also relates to a tomography system, with a device for scanning an object under examination, preferably a patient, and at least one computer system for editing tomographic image data records containing a memory for storing program code and a processor system for executing the programs, wherein program code is stored which executes the method steps of an embodiment of the method.
